How to Calculate Hydroxide ion (OH-) Concentration from pH

WebAnd so, at this temperature, acidic solutions are those with hydronium ion molarities greater than 1.0 × × 10 −7 M and hydroxide ion molarities less than 1.0 × × 10 −7 M (corresponding to pH values less than 7.00 and pOH values greater than 7.00). So, for example, the more acidic a solution, the more hydrogen ions there are, and the more the color will change! A solution of water, where the H+ and OH- ions are in balance, is called neutral, and it has a pH of 7. As you add more acid (and therefore more hydrogen ions), the pH goes down.
